S01E15 - Hamilton, Hozier, Multiphonics & Modes

Mailbag May returns for round two, as Kirk continues catching up on listener questions.

The Strong Songs mailbag continues to overflow. This week we've got some follow-ups on Hamilton as well as questions about Mariah's whistle register, vocal multiphonics, rhythmic misdirection, the lydian mode, and the differences between a sequencer, a sampler, and a synthesizer.
